ChatGPT in Healthcare: Revolutionizing Patient Care and Diagnosis

In recent years, there has been a noticeable shift in the way healthcare professionals approach patient care and diagnosis. With the advent of artificial intelligence (AI) technologies, there has been a surge in the development and implementation of AI-powered tools and systems to enhance the quality and efficiency of healthcare companies. One such tool that has gained significant attention is gpt-3.

ChatGPT, powered by OpenAI, is a language model that uses deep learning techniques to generate human-like responses to text inputs. It is designed to engage in conversations and mimic human-like interactions. While initially developed for general-purpose communication, ChatGPT has demonstrated immense potential in the healthcare trade, making a substantial impact on patient care and diagnosis.

One of the primary applications of ChatGPT in healthcare is in the realm of patient communication and support. Numerous patients often have questions and issues about their health conditions, medications, or remedy plans. However, due to time constraints or restricted availability of healthcare professionals, patients could not always have immediate access to the information they want. gpt-3 can bridge this gap by providing timely and correct responses to patient inquiries, offering reliable information and guidance.

Through its conversational interface, ChatGPT can help patients perceive their medical conditions, medication instructions, and potential side effects. It can additionally provide them with general health training and promote healthy lifestyle practices. By empowers patients with the knowledge they want, ChatGPT improves patient engagement and encourages self-care, ultimately leading to better health outcomes.

Additionally, ChatGPT has the potential to revamp the process of medical diagnosis. In many healthcare systems, patients may encounter lengthy waiting times for specialist appointments, leading to delays in receiving a analysis. ChatGPT can act as an initial screening tool, aiding patients in assessing their symptoms and determining if further medical attention is required. It can provide a preliminary analysis based on the information provided, offering recommendations for next steps or suggesting when to seek immediate care.

Moreover, ChatGPT can facilitate healthcare professionals by serving as a priceless decision support tool. Physicians can enter patient information, such as medical history, symptoms, and test effects, to receive suggestions and tips from ChatGPT. This collaborative approach can potentially improve diagnostic accuracy, reduce medical errors, and enhance overall patient outcomes.

Nonetheless, it is necessary to acknowledge that gpt-3 is not a replacement for medical professionals. While it can assist in offering information and support, it does not possess the ability to physically examine patients or believe the nuanced aspects of unique cases. Hence, its role is to complement the expertise of healthcare professionals rather than replace them.

There are also ethical considerations when using ChatGPT in healthcare. Patient privacy and data protection should keep paramount, ensuring that sensitive guide shared during interactions is securely saved and secure. Additionally, duty should be established to ensure that any potential biases or limitations in the AI system are identified and mitigated.

In conclusion, ChatGPT is revolutionizing patient care and diagnosis in the healthcare trade. Its ability to provide timely info, assist patient education, aid in medical diagnosis, and act as a decision support tool for healthcare professionals highlights its significant potential. However, it is crucial to strike a balance between leveraging AI technologies and maintaining the human touch in healthcare. By embracing ChatGPT alongside medical expertise, we can unlock unprecedented possibilities and elevate the standard of patient care.
